The In-House Clinical Research Associate (CRA) is responsible for assisting with operational activities supporting the site management and monitoring of clinical studies/trials, ensuring clinical trials are conducted, recorded, and reported in accordance with the protocol, reputed company operating procedures (SOPs), and reputed company applicable regulatory requirements. The In-House CRA may also be referred to as a Clinical Trial Associate on some reputed company.

Collects, reviews, maintains, and tracks required essential documents. Review includes assessment of completeness, accuracy, and compliance with good documentation practices and regulatory and local requirements. Upload essential documents into the trial master file. Communicates and coordinates effectively with internal project staff members and site staff. Assists project teams with trial reputed company tracking by updating the Clinical Trial Management System and other software tools. May assist in audit preparation activities as needed.
